What is Geometric Mosaic SREF style

Geometric Mosaic is a dynamic and intricate artistic style that constructs images from an assemblage of geometric shapes, patterns, and fragmented pieces. This technique blends order with abstraction, creating a collage-like effect that is both visually complex and structurally coherent. When used in a Midjourney prompt, the Geometric Mosaic style transforms subjects into a captivating tapestry of lines, textures, and forms, often with a modern, sophisticated feel. It's perfect for creating striking portraits, abstract landscapes, and conceptual art that deconstructs reality into a stunning visual puzzle.

What exactly is a Midjourney Style Reference (--sref)?

A Style Reference, or SREF, is a powerful feature that lets you use the aesthetic of a reference image to influence the style of your generations. Our library provides the direct SREF code for thousands of styles.

How do I understand and use the Aspect Ratio (--ar) parameter?

The --ar parameter controls the aspect ratio of your image. For example, --ar 16:9 creates a widescreen image. Our guide provides a full list of supported ratios.

Why is my SREF code not working?

Ensure you are using a compatible Midjourney version (v6 or newer) and check for typos. Sometimes, strong keywords in your prompt can override the style; try reducing the style weight (e.g., --sw 250).

Can I use this SREF code with a Character Reference (--cref)?

Yes, --sref and --cref can be used together. This is a powerful combination to maintain a consistent character while applying a consistent style.

Which versions support style reference?

Style Reference is compatible with Midjourney versions 6, 7, and Niji 6.

What is the default image size for Midjourney V7?

Midjourney V7 creates upscaled images at 2048 x 2048 pixels for the default 1:1 aspect ratio.

What is the default style weight and what range can I use?

The default style weight is --sw 100. You can set it between 0 and 1000.
